Output 508212a479cbc1476fabbf921edd24cd0810969deb40203437c4f1d807b19573:0

value
3767263
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b381f38f26408ac934ed1af6869ec1da4a8f135b OP_EQUAL
address
3J4AZ4cmghJxbfGRs5f9xoja6MF6nn6xjS
transaction
508212a479cbc1476fabbf921edd24cd0810969deb40203437c4f1d807b19573
spent
true